Coolant transfers heat away from the engine and prevents freeze damage; over time it becomes acidic and loses its corrosion inhibitors, accelerating damage to the radiator, water pump and hoses. BMW 5 Series Sedan coolant flush costs $220–$396.
What affects the price
- OAT vs HOAT vs IAT coolant type required by the manufacturer
- Whether the system is fully flushed or only partially drained
- Coolant volume required by the engine
Common questions
How long does this repair take?
Coolant flush/replacement on a BMW 5 Series Sedan typically takes 1–3 hours at a garage.
How often does this need to be done?
For a BMW 5 Series Sedan, this is typically needed every 2–5 years or 30,000–50,000 miles depending on coolant type.
